Ignition Requirement for D3He Inertial Confinement Fusion

Burn simulations have been made for D3He fuel pellet of Inertial confinement fusion to find the reasonable ignition requirements, using the hydrodynamics code MEDUSA modified to include the transport of fusion born particles. Examinations and discussions were made of the use of DT as Ignitor, its pellet component and the use of spin polarization, etc., to relieve the ignition requirement.
